Задания
1-го тура NetOI-2014 (20.10-13.11) 2014 г.
Решения принимаются до 0 часв 14.11.2014
Регстрация участников продолжается.
Примеры
|
Ввод
|
Вывод
|
12
|
2
|
15
|
3
|
Задача Maxbox2.
Дан квадратный лист картона со стороной a см. Размер измеряется в
целых числах. Из углов листа вырезают квадраты с такой стороной x, чтобы
образовалась развертка коробки максимального объема (см. Рисунок). Найти сторону
отрезанного квадрата (в целых числах). Если ответов несколько, выводите
наименьший .
Технические условия.
Программа
Maxbox2
считывает из
устройства стандартного ввода одно целое
число - сторону листа а
(1<=а<=1015).
Программа выводит на устройство
стандартного вывода единственное число – искомую величину.
Задача Grain.
В мешочке находятся белые и черные зернышки. Каждый раз из мешочка вынимают
наугад два зернышка. Если они одинакового цвета, то их выбрасывают, а в мешочек
кладут черное зернышко (черных зёрен в достаточном количестве). Если же зерна
разного цвета, то черное выбрасывают, а белое возвращают в мешочек. Эти действия
повторяют, пока не останется одно зернышко. Напишите программу, которая по
известным количествам черных и белых зерен определяет цвет последнего зернышка.
Технические условия.
Программа
Grain
считывает из устройства стандартного ввода число
тестов
Т (не более 1000),
а далее
Т
строк, в каждой записаны через пробел два целых числа меньше 109, –
количество белых и черных зёрен в мешочке. Программа выводит на устройство
стандартного вывода в одной строке без пробелов
Т цифр: 1, если осталось
черное зёрнышко, и 2, если белое.
Пример
Ввод
Вывод
2
21
1 2
2 2
адача
Commerce.
Частный предприниматель Николай торгует сладостями. Через некоторое время он
продал конфет на A грн., сахара на B грн. и выплатил C грн. налога. Он пытается
получить за это время чистую прибыль N грн. Сколько вариантов Z
достижения этой цели?
Примеры
|
Ввод
|
Вывод
|
6
|
4
|
25
|
132
|
86
|
1764
|
Технические условия.
Программа
Commerce считывает из устройства
стандартного ввода число N
(N>A>B>C>0, 4<N<10001). Программа выводит на устройство стандартного вывода
единственное число - искомую величину.
Комментарий.
Пусть
N=6. Тогда согласно условия существуют такие варианты получения этого
значения:
№
|
A
|
B
|
C
|
1
|
5
|
4
|
3
|
2
|
5
|
3
|
2
|
3
|
5
|
2
|
1
|
4
|
4
|
3
|
1
|
Z=4
Задача Apples.
Дед Степан работает сторожем - охраняет яблочный сад. Ночью, чтобы не уснуть, он
играет в интересную игру. Дед берет А красных яблок, В желтых и С зеленых. За
один ход он может заменить два яблока разных цветов на одно яблоко третьего
цвета. Считается, что дед Степан «сыграл» в игру, если после некоторого
количества ходов осталось одно яблоко. За годы работы сторожем он так научился
играть в эту игру, что для произвольных неотрицательных А, В, С может сразу
сказать, можно «сыграть» в игру или нет. Пусть это же сделает ваша программа.
Технические условия.
Программа
Apples считывает из устройства
стандартного ввода количество тестов
Т (1
<= T <= 1000), а дальше Т строчек
по три целых числа А, В, С (0 <= А, В, С
<= 263-1). Программа выводит на устройство стандартного вывода
в одной строке без пробелов
Т цифр:
1 , если игра «сыграна», или
2, если
нет.
Пример
|
Ввод
|
Вывод
|
2
1 0 0
1 1 1
|
12
|
Задача Robot.
Робот находится на плоскости, которая
разбита на единичные квадраты. Робот может двигаться в четырех направлениях на
соседний квадрат (R–вправо, L–влево,
U–вверх, D–вниз). Задана последовательность ходов работа. Определить количество
единичных квадратов, на которых робот побывал более одного раза.
Технические условия. Программа
Robot
считывает из устройства стандартного ввода строку символов - последовательность
ходов, длиной не более 1000.
Программа выводит на устройство стандартного вывода единственное число – искомую
величину.
Пример
Ввод
RLLRR
Вывод
2
Задания подготовили И.Энтин, Г.Кравец,
В.Мельник, Г.Непомнящий, Ю.Пасихов
|